The combined up dismantled type air outlet structure of air purifier
Technical field
The utility model relates to a kind of air purifier accessory structure, particularly relates to the combined up dismantled type air outlet structure of a kind of air purifier.
Background technology
Up dismantled type air outlet structure in the market for air purifier comprises integral structure and fabricated structure, wherein fabricated structure needs filter housing, casing housing and sealing cap to combine closely in due to anabolic process, therefore easily there is static pressure causes the situation of uneven air to occur not, especially because a few part sealing closely just not there will be the situation of Leakage Gas, more exacerbate the situation that air-supply is uneven, even occur the incomplete situation of purification of air.In addition current existing combined up dismantled type air outlet is very inconvenient when reality changes air filtering assembly, and the heat-preservation cotton be coated on outside air outlet structure needs its edge to receive in coated process, otherwise greatly can affect outward appearance, and arrangement is carried out to the edge of heat-preservation cotton receive very labor intensive and energy, substantially increase cost of labor.Another current existing combined up dismantled type air outlet structure also exists without other problemses such as handle or the handle impact such as insecure dismounting, cost are high, especially dismantles problem very inconvenient when seal box carries out the replacing of air filtering assembly from ceiling top.Therefore how current existing combined up dismantled type air outlet structure is improved, can on the basis ensureing sealing, the replacing carrying out air filtering assembly that can be convenient, and reach the uniform good result of air-supply, becoming current needs problem demanding prompt solution.
Utility model content
In order to overcome above-mentioned the deficiencies in the prior art, the utility model provides the combined up dismantled type air outlet structure of a kind of air purifier, this sealing structure performance is good, dismounting and change air filtering assembly is very convenient, and certain static pressure can be kept to make air-supply even, this external structure is simple, outward appearance is neat and artistic.

Detailed description of the invention
Below in conjunction with specific embodiment and Fig. 1 to Fig. 7, the utility model is described in detail.
The combined up dismantled type air outlet structure of a kind of air purifier, with user to for benchmark, comprise air filtering assembly section bar 1, casing section bar 2, air port top cover 3 and air filtering assembly 4, wherein air filtering assembly 4 is made up of filter block 401 and the protecting wire net 402 being coated on this filter block periphery.Described air filtering assembly section bar 1 is fixedly arranged on the both sides of air filtering assembly 4.Described casing section bar 2 is fixedly arranged on the top of both sides air filtering assembly section bar 1 and is tightly connected by fastening clip 5 with air filtering assembly section bar, its concrete structure is: fastening clip 5 comprises the bottom card article 501 that is yi word pattern, bottom this card article homonymy on interval be installed with the first fastener 502 and the second fastener 503, on the opposite face of this first fastener and the second fastener, correspondence is formed with the first draw-in groove 504 and the second draw-in groove 505 with required fastening section bar form fit respectively, and the tail end of described bottom card article is also formed with a Handheld Division 506.The lateral surface of air filtering assembly section bar 1 stretches out and is formed with the first heat preservation tank 101, the lateral surface of described casing section bar 2 stretches out and is formed with the second heat preservation tank 201, first draw-in groove 504 of described fastening clip is arranged in the first heat preservation tank upper end-face edge place, and the second draw-in groove 505 of described fastening clip is arranged in the second heat preservation tank lower edge place.
Be formed with convex crushing block 202 on outside the lower surface of the second heat preservation tank 201, between the upper surface of this crushing block and the first heat preservation tank 101, be arranged with a sealing strip 9, to realize coming sealing air filter assemblies section bar and casing section bar by fastening clip.
The upper surface of described air port top cover 3 offers an external flange mouth 302, the lower surface of air port top cover is just installed with a Diffusion of gas stream plate 303 to this external flange mouth place, air port top cover 3 is erected on the top of both sides casing section bar 2, and and sealant pouring and sealing between the top of this casing section bar, its concrete structure is: the both sides of air port top cover 3 have extended to form barb 301 all downwards, described casing section bar 2 two-phase inner surface sides is equipped with a glue-filling slot 203 near top place, described barb 301 is inserted in corresponding glue-filling slot respectively, and be perfused with sealing glue in this glue-filling slot, this is in the form adopting sealant pouring and sealing between air port top cover and both sides casing section bar, can ensure that air port top seal is tight, there will not be the phenomenons such as the gas leakage caused because sealing effectiveness is bad.
The upper surface of air filtering assembly section bar 1 both sides is formed with circular arc air intake surface 6, its concrete structure is: the upper surface place near air filtering assembly on two medial surfaces at described air filtering assembly section bar 1 top has extended to form the first support short slab 103 all inwardly, and this first free end supporting short slab extends to form inner concave arc surface to air filtering assembly section bar top and forms described circular arc air intake surface 6.The lower surface of air filtering assembly section bar both sides is formed with circular arc outlet air surface 7, its concrete structure is: the lower surface place near air filtering assembly on two medial surfaces bottom described air filtering assembly section bar 1 has extended to form the second support short slab 104 all inwardly, this second free end supporting short slab extends to form inner concave arc surface and forms described circular arc outlet air surface 7 bottom air filtering assembly section bar, the air inlet of this circular arc and circular arc air outlet form a wind-guiding face at inlet and outlet place, through air filtering assembly out distinguished and admirable through this wind-guiding face time can reduce air turbulence, make air-supply evenly.
The outer surface of the lateral wall of described air filtering assembly section bar 1, the lateral wall of casing section bar 2 and air port top cover 3 is all arranged with heat-preservation cotton 8.The first heat preservation tank 101 be provided with outside air filtering assembly section bar and casing section bar and the concrete structure of the second heat preservation tank 201 are: the upper and lower side of air filtering assembly section bar 1 lateral surface and the upper and lower side of casing section bar 2 lateral surface are equipped with one " L " type structure, the opening of this two " L " type structure is that relative status arranges formation first and second heat preservation tank described, is all arranged with heat-preservation cotton 8 in this first and second heat preservation tank.The structure that the outer surface of air port top cover 3 is arranged with heat-preservation cotton is: the top of the medial surface of casing section bar 2 extends internally formation baffle plate, and this baffle plate and described glue-filling slot 203 form heat preservation tank, are arranged with heat-preservation cotton 8 in this heat preservation tank.Described in both sides, the top of casing section bar is all installed with leader 10 in addition, has had this handle to fetch very easily.
